Story
The Friends of the Monteath Mausoleum are delighted to have secured funding to enable the unique Monteath Douglas Mausoleum to be restored during 2018-2019. Beyond the restoration, we need to maintain the building and improve public access to this stunning monument with its magnificent views, for the duration of our ten year lease. In order to maintain the grounds for safe, attractive access throughout the year, the Friends are raising money for benches and picnic tables for public use, and tools and equipment for groundworks and pathway improvements.
With no source of regular income we are making a modest bid for equipment to maintain this beautiful place for public enjoyment.
